3255. Global Issues in Marketing for Social Impact

Also offered as: MKTG 3255

3.00 credits

Prerequisites: Open only to non-business majors of junior or higher status. Not open for credit to students who have passed or are taking MKTG 5255.

Grading Basis: Graded

This course provides an overview of current local and global market-focused topics and practices that can both positively contribute to, and adversely affect, societal well-being. Students learn how to evaluate the social impact of marketing and business strategies. Students gain experience analyzing and developing business strategies for social responsibility and impact.
